What Is AI SEO ROI
AI SEO ROI measures the return on investment from improving your brand's visibility in AI-generated answers. Where traditional SEO returns show up as rankings and organic clicks, AI SEO returns appear as brand mentions, recommendations, referral traffic from AI platforms, and conversions from users who discovered you through an LLM.
Think of it this way: if someone asks Perplexity "what CRM works best for small teams" and your product gets recommended, that's AI visibility working. Measuring the business impact of earning those recommendations is AI SEO ROI.
How AI SEO Differs From Traditional SEO
The mechanics work differently. Traditional SEO optimizes for Google's ranking algorithm. AI SEO optimizes for how large language models understand, cite, and recommend your brand when users ask questions.

How to Calculate AI SEO ROI Step by Step
The formula mirrors traditional ROI calculation:
AI SEO ROI = (Revenue from AI Search − AI SEO Costs) ÷ AI SEO Costs × 100
The tricky part is capturing each component accurately. Here's how to work through it.
1. Define Your AI SEO Goals and KPIs
Start by identifying what success looks like. The KPIs you track will shape how you measure ROI later.
Share of voice: The percentage of AI answers mentioning your brand compared to competitors
Brand mention frequency: How often AI platforms recommend you across relevant queries
AI referral traffic: Visits arriving from 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ude, and similar platforms
Conversion rate: Leads or sales from AI-referred visitors specifically
2. Establish Your Baseline AI Visibility
You can't measure improvement without a starting point. Establishing a baseline means testing relevant prompts across multiple AI platforms and documenting your current state. Are you mentioned? What does AI say about you? Is the sentiment positive or negative?
This baseline becomes your "before" snapshot. Everything you measure later gets compared against it.

3. Track AI-Driven Traffic and Conversions
AI referral traffic shows up in your analytics under referral sources. Look for domains like chat.openai.com, perplexity.ai, and claude.ai. Setting up conversion tracking for visitors from AI platforms gives you direct visibility into results.
You can also use UTM parameters on AI-optimized landing pages to track performance more precisely.
4. Calculate Revenue From AI Search
Multiply your AI referral conversions by average deal value or customer lifetime value. If 50 visitors from Perplexity converted last month and your average deal is worth $500, that's $25,000 in direct AI-attributed revenue.
Don't overlook assisted conversions where AI was part of the buyer journey but not the final touchpoint. Someone might discover your brand through ChatGPT, then convert through a Google search two days later.
5. Compare Revenue Against AI SEO Investment
AI SEO costs typically fall into a few categories:
Content optimization: Time and resources spent creating AI-friendly content
Citation building: Earning mentions on sources that AI platforms trust and reference
Tools and platforms: AI visibility tracking software and monitoring
Technical fixes: Ensuring AI crawlers like GPTBot and ClaudeBot can access your site
Add up your total investment, subtract it from revenue, divide by the investment, and multiply by 100. That's your AI SEO ROI percentage.
Key Metrics That Prove AI SEO ROI
Beyond the ROI calculation itself, several metrics serve as leading indicators. Tracking them helps you spot trends before they show up in revenue numbers.
Share of Voice in AI Answers
Share of voice measures the percentage of relevant AI-generated answers where your brand appears compared to competitors. If you have 15% share of voice and your main competitor has 40%, you know exactly where you stand and how much ground you have to cover.
This metric functions as the primary competitive benchmark for AI visibility.
Brand Mention Frequency Across LLMs
Each LLM has different training data and citation preferences. ChatGPT might mention you frequently while Claude rarely does. Tracking mention frequency across platforms reveals where you're strong and where you're invisible.
The variation matters because your audience uses different AI tools. Winning on one platform while losing on others leaves gaps in your visibility.
AI Referral Traffic and Conversion Rate
Direct traffic from AI platforms is the clearest signal that AI SEO is working. You can track this in your analytics by filtering for AI-related referral sources.
Compare conversion rates of AI-referred visitors against other channels. Many brands find AI referrals convert at 31% higher rates because users arrive with specific intent—they asked a question and got your brand as the answer.
Competitor Visibility Gap
The queries where competitors appear in AI answers but you don't represent immediate opportunity. This gap analysis often reveals the highest-impact optimization targets.
If a competitor shows up for "best project management tool for agencies" and you don't, that's a specific gap you can work to close.

How to Attribute Revenue to AI Search Visibility
Attribution is where AI SEO measurement gets complicated. AI influence is often indirect. Someone discovers your brand through ChatGPT, then converts through a Google search or direct visit days later. The AI touchpoint doesn't show up in last-click attribution.
Direct Attribution From AI Referral Traffic
Visitors who arrive directly from AI platforms and convert represent your clearest revenue signal. You can track this in analytics by filtering for AI referral sources and monitoring conversion events.
However, direct attribution underestimates total impact because it misses the awareness AI creates upstream in the buyer journey.
Assisted Attribution Through Multi-Touch Models
AI recommendations often occur early in the buyer journey, before someone is ready to convert. Multi-touch attribution models credit AI's role even when it wasn't the final touchpoint.
If a user's path went ChatGPT → Google search → direct visit → conversion, multi-touch attribution gives partial credit to each step rather than only crediting the direct visit.
Measuring Brand Lift From AI Recommendations
Track branded search volume increases after AI visibility improvements. If more people search for your brand name after you start appearing in AI answers, that signals AI-driven awareness even when you can't trace individual conversions.
Direct traffic growth can serve as another proxy for AI-driven brand awareness.

How Long Until AI SEO Delivers ROI
Initial visibility changes can appear within weeks of optimization. Sustained ROI typically requires consistent effort over several months, though the timeline depends heavily on your starting point and competitive landscape.
Factors that tend to accelerate results:
Current authority: Brands with strong existing citations see faster improvement
Content quality: Well-structured, authoritative content performs better in AI answers
Technical accessibility: Sites that allow AI crawlers like GPTBot and ClaudeBot to access content
Factors that tend to delay results:
Competitor density: Crowded categories take longer to break into
Platform update cycles: Perplexity updates near real-time, while ChatGPT's knowledge updates less frequently
